Frequently Asked Questions

AP Calculus covers limits, derivatives, integrals, and applications of these concepts—with AB and BC tracks offering different depths. Tutors work with students to build conceptual understanding of why these topics matter, not just how to solve problems. This approach helps students move beyond memorizing formulas to truly grasping the underlying mathematics, which is critical for both the exam and college-level coursework.

Many students struggle with the transition from algebra to abstract thinking, particularly understanding limits and the concept of the derivative. Pacing is another challenge—AP Calculus moves quickly, and falling behind early can compound confusion. Tutors identify exactly where a student's understanding breaks down and fill those gaps before moving forward, preventing the snowball effect that derails many students mid-course.

Practice tests are essential—they expose gaps in knowledge, build familiarity with the exam format, and help you develop pacing strategies for the 3-hour exam. Tutors use practice tests strategically to identify which question types trip you up and which concepts need reinforcement. Rather than just taking full tests repeatedly, expert tutors help you analyze your mistakes and focus practice time where it matters most.

Test anxiety often stems from uncertainty—when you've practiced thoroughly and understand the material deeply, confidence naturally builds. Tutors help reduce anxiety by ensuring you're genuinely prepared, teaching you time-management strategies for the exam, and walking you through practice tests under realistic conditions. This combination of solid preparation and strategic practice significantly reduces the stress and panic that can derail performance on test day.

AP Calculus AB covers limits, derivatives, and basic integrals, while BC includes everything in AB plus series, parametric equations, and polar coordinates. BC is more rigorous and moves faster. Tutors can assess your math background and goals to help you decide which track makes sense—or they can support you in whichever course you're taking with targeted instruction tailored to that curriculum.
